SCHEME  OF  STUDIES FOR B.Sc. (Hons) BIOTECHNOLOGY   (FOUR YEARS)

PROGRAM LENGTHBS Biotechnology 4 years, having 8 terms

ENTRY REQUIREMENTSFSc. Pre-Medical with at least 45% marks.
ANNUAL INTAKE
There are 25 places available annually.
